Marked with "北條" (Hojo) on the underside Likely made by Hojo Shimizu (Genji), an Intangible Cultural Property of Tokoname City and a traditional craftsman. Teacup: Height approximately 7.8cm, Diameter approximately 6cm Lid: Width approximately 7cm, Height with lid approximately 10.5cm As it has a lid, it can also be used for chawanmushi (savory egg custard). It might also be suitable for serving bancha (coarse green tea) or doburoku (unrefined sake). Shudei (red clay) Tokoname ware, Aichi Prefecture
